Look at the cam surface. I recently purchased a new bolt body and the difference between the old and the new when opening and closing were dramatic.
Re: Stevens heavy bolt lift
a friend of mine has shimmed the rear baffle away from the action slightly so the cam surface engages sooner. works very well. be nice if someone could make them in different thicknesses to work with different actions
